Palm tree removal expenses range from $150 to $1,500, with pricing primarily determined by the tree's height and accessibility. Removing taller specimens requires specialized equipment and safety protocols, pushing costs toward the upper end of this range. Stump grinding represents an additional expense of $175 to $550 if needed. Obtaining multiple removal estimates helps ensure competitive pricing for your specific situation.
Palm growth rates vary considerably by species, with most gaining approximately one to two feet annually under favorable conditions. You'll notice substantial development within three to five years after planting. Many varieties reach their characteristic appearance within seven to 10 years. The aesthetic enhancement to your property increases progressively as the palm matures, potentially adding considerable curb appeal and landscape value.
Several palm varieties demonstrate impressive cold tolerance for non-tropical environments. The needle palm ranks among the hardiest options, capable of surviving brief temperature drops to surprisingly low levels. Depending on size and availability, cold-resistant varieties cost between $100 and $300. Strategic placement in protected locations and appropriate winter protection measures significantly improve survival rates in challenging climates.
Professional palm trimming services cost between $100 and $1,500 per tree. This wide price range reflects variations in palm height, frond density, and access challenges. Taller specimens require specialized equipment and greater safety precautions, significantly increasing service costs. Most palm varieties benefit from annual or semi-annual maintenance to remove dead fronds and seed pods while maintaining an attractive appearance.
